Course Content

• Introduction to Health Diplomacy & Negotiation
• Global Health Governance & International Law (Geneva Conventions, WHO)
• Health Security & Biosecurity Negotiations (Pandemic preparedness, bioterrorism)
• Negotiating Access to Medicines & Health Technologies (Intellectual property rights, pricing)
• Health Diplomacy in Conflict & Humanitarian Crises (Emergency response, humanitarian aid)
• Cross-cultural Communication & Negotiation Skills (Cultural sensitivity, conflict resolution)
• Strategic Communication & Advocacy in Health Diplomacy
• Data Analysis & Evidence-Based Negotiation in Global Health
• Case Studies in Successful Health Diplomacy Negotiations (Examples of successful negotiations)
• Developing a Personal Health Diplomacy Strategy (career pathways)

Career path

Career Role Description
Health Diplomacy Negotiator (International Organizations) Lead negotiations on global health initiatives, representing national interests within multilateral frameworks. Requires strong intercultural communication and conflict resolution skills.
Health Policy Advisor (Government) Develop and implement health policies, advising government officials on international health collaborations. Expertise in health diplomacy and negotiation is crucial.
Global Health Consultant Provide expert advice on health diplomacy strategies to international organizations, governments, and NGOs. Strong analytical and negotiation skills are essential.
International Health Program Manager Manage and implement global health programs, often requiring negotiation with diverse stakeholders. Requires strong project management and diplomacy skills.
